NetScanPro turns your iPhone into a professional-grade Wi-Fi network scanner. Discover what's on your network, identify what each device actually is, see which services are exposed, and understand what might be at risk — with all scanning and identification happening on your device.
FEATURES
Device Discovery
- Finds devices on your local Wi-Fi network using four discovery methods working in parallel: TCP probing, Bonjour/mDNS, SSDP/UPnP, and ICMP ping
- Shows IP addresses, IPv6 addresses, hostnames, and device categories
- Works with Macs, PCs, smart TVs, printers, speakers, Fire TVs, Apple TVs, routers, smart-home and Matter devices, and more
Device Identification
- Identifies devices from Bonjour records, UPnP announcements, open-port patterns, and — for devices that broadcast one, such as AirPlay and Chromecast hardware — MAC vendor prefixes matched against the full IEEE manufacturer database, bundled offline
- Reads the Bonjour service types printers, speakers, streaming devices and smart-home hubs use to announce themselves
- Every identification carries a confidence level, so you can tell a confirmed match from a best guess
- The device you're scanning from identifies itself
- Devices that share nothing identifiable stay unlabeled rather than mislabeled
- All identification happens on-device with no cloud lookup
Port Scanning with Plain-Language Descriptions (Pro)
- Tap any device to scan 27 common TCP ports
- Identifies HTTP, HTTPS, SSH, FTP, SMB, IPP, RDP, VNC, and more
- Tap any port to learn what it actually does — no networking degree required
- Security guidance for sensitive ports explains real-world risks like WannaCry, credential exposure, and exposed cameras and printers, with severity tiers so you know what needs attention
- See exactly which services are running on each device
- Devices with a web port open get a one-tap link into Safari — the fastest way to identify something that won't tell you its name
